Core vs. Context: Why Managed Services Makes Sense

In our previous post, we discussed the resource commitments involved in supporting an ERP platform in-house. How are many small and midsized businesses (SMBs) dealing with this challenge?

To put it one way, they’re separating “core” from “context.”

If you’ve ever read Geoffrey Moore’s books (Crossing the Chasm, Inside the Tornado), you know he describes “core” business activities as those that are the source of a company’s competitive advantage (for example, designing products or providing value-added services). He defines “context” business activities as tasks that just have to get done, but don’t really differentiate the company (such as paving the parking lot or cleaning the restrooms).

We believe SMBs can minimize their focus on “context” and free up more time and resources for “core” by outsourcing their ERP maintenance and support functions to a managed services partner. By working with the right partner, you can reduce or even eliminate the workload and costs of maintaining your ERP platform.

Five Leading Benefits of Managed Services
If you’re running a major ERP system at your small or midsized business, the right managed services partner can help you:

  • Keep your ERP platform running. How can you keep an eye on your ERP system 24/7 while also running your business? Your managed services partner will monitor your hardware infrastructure and ERP system for potential problems, and can take corrective actions to prevent bottlenecks and crashes.
  • Streamline maintenance. You didn’t hire an IT team just to have them perform routine maintenance and install patches. When you hand off ERP system maintenance to a managed services partner, you allow IT to focus on more than just fighting fires – they can actually enhance your systems in ways that deliver more strategic value.
  • Formulate a long-term IT strategy. Planning, selecting, and implementing the technology that will support your business activities over the long term can be a daunting task. This is another area where a managed services partner can take a huge, time-consuming responsibility off your hands.
  • Budget more carefully. When everything goes as planned, it’s easy to stick to an IT budget – but when does anything go as planned? IT teams constantly face the challenges of replacing failed hardware and dealing with unexpected problems. When you have a managed services partner taking care of all your ERP system maintenance for a predictable monthly fee, IT budgeting gets much easier.
  • Get access to specialized hardware expertise. Looking for IBM iSeries, Power Server or Wintel / Virtualization expertise? A good managed services partner will have an entire team of experts who are certified in a full range of IBM server and virtualization technologies.
